The theme for this month's blog hop is "happy birthday." Now I have been posting birthday cards the last couple of weeks here so today I am sharing this super cute card using the Timeless Tulips Stamp Set in a slightly familiar card design. Stick around for the details.

The card base is a top fold, landscape A2 (8 1/2" x 11" sheet, cut in half at 5 1/2", scored at 4 1/4") in Calypso Coral cardstock. The tulips on the top half of the card are stamped on a Basic White cardstock strip, cut 2" x 5 1/4" using Calypso Coral and Pear Pizzazz ink. To create the brick wall, I ran this strip through "The Boss" (what I have been affectionately calling the new Stampin’ Cut & Emboss Machine!!) using the Brick & Mortar 3D Embossing Folder.

The sentiment is stamped on a 1/2" strip of Basic White cardstock with a slim piece of Calypso Coral cardstock along the bottom edge. I hand cut the flagged end and wrapped the other end with Linen Thread.

The bottom panel is a pretty pattern strip from the Playing with Patterns 6" x 6" Designer Series Paper, cut 2" x 5 1/4". Since I plan to use this card for this month's online workshop - and some crafters have not yet had an opportunity to purchase the Rectangular Postage Stamp Punch - the 3 tulip clusters were stamped on scrap Basic White cardstock and trimmed to fit, approximately 1 1/4" x 1 3/4".
